2026 Killashee Hotel Handicap Hurdle Preview

Sandwiched between two Grade 1 races on the opening day of the Punchestown Festival is his handicap hurdle, which is run over two miles, half a furlong (100yds), where a total of nine hurdles are to be jumped in a race which is open to runners who are aged four or older.

How competitive is the Killashee Hotel Handicap Hurdle market? When looking at the over-rounds for the last 20 renewals, the most competitive market was in 2019, when the race had an over-round of 122%. The race in 2007 was a race that was most in the bookie's favour with an over-round of 170%, whilst on average over the last 20 renewals of the Killashee Hotel Handicap Hurdle, the over-round has been 141%, which means the bookie expects to pay out ÂŁ100 for every ÂŁ141 which is bet.

When looking over the past 20 renewals, a time of 3:41.30 was set by The Last Hurrah in 2006, trained by Mrs John Harrington and ridden by Andrew Leigh, which is the quickest time over that period. The slowest winning time was set in 2013 when Il Fenomeno won in a time of 4:14.90 for trainer Noel Meade, who booked Paul Carberry in the saddle.

Where have the winning runners come from?

Here are the countries where the winning trainers of the Killashee Hotel Handicap Hurdle have been based:

  • IRE: 17 winners with an additional 53 placings from 384 runners
  • GB: 3 winners with an additional 5 placings from 30 runners
  • FR: 0 winners with an additional 0 placings from 3 runners

Killashee Hotel Handicap Hurdle Trainer Statistics

The leading trainer in the Killashee Hotel Handicap Hurdle over the last 20 renewals is W P Mullins, who has won the race five times, with those five winners coming from Johnny McGeeney (2011), True Self (2018), Jazzaway (2021), Bialystok (2023) and Daddy Long Legs (2024). The only other trainer to have recorded multiple wins in the Killashee Hotel Handicap Hurdle is Gordon Elliott (2 wins). Two trainers have not had the best of times over the last 20 renewals in the Killashee Hotel Handicap Hurdle. Henry De Bromhead has sent a total of 19 runners to the race without recording any wins, whilst A J Martin has sent out 12 without a winner.

Killashee Hotel Handicap Hurdle Jockey Statistics

The leading jockey in the Killashee Hotel Handicap Hurdle over the last 20 renewals is Paul Townend, who has won the race two times, with those two winners coming from Johnny McGeeney (2011) and Daddy Long Legs (2024). There is one jockey who has not had the best of times in the Killashee Hotel Handicap Hurdle; Mark Walsh has ridden 16 runners in the race without recording any wins.

Killashee Hotel Handicap Hurdle Trend Analysis

❌ The worst performing factor that has failed to produce a single winner is when runners had a highest class placed of Class 3, when backing these, the trend shows a record of 0-64.

The course which has produced the most winners of the Killashee Hotel Handicap Hurdle is Fairyhouse; there have been a total of 7 winners of this race who ran at Fairyhouse last time out.

The race is open to both sexes, with male runners having produced a total of 15 winners from a total of 368 runners, while female runners have produced 5 winners from a total of 49 runners.

Looking over the past renewals, these are the stallions whose offspring have produced multiple winners of the Killashee Hotel Handicap Hurdle:

  • Accordion (2 Wins)
  • Antonius Pius (2 Wins)

These are the stallions whose offspring have not produced a winner of the Killashee Hotel Handicap Hurdle despite multiple attempts:

  • Beneficial (0 Wins from 8 runners)
  • Kings Theatre (0 Wins from 7 runners)
  • Jeremy (0 Wins from 6 runners)

Looking at the winning odds over the last 20 renewals, the biggest-priced winner was Tempo Mac in 2016, winning for Gordon Elliott at odds of 25/1 under the guidance of L P Dempsey. Looking at the runners at the head of the market over the last 20 renewals, there have been 1 winning favourites in the race.
